Job Description

Our client is a leading engineering and automation consulting firm with business units services oil & gas, energy infrastructure, biopharma and midstream pipeline sectors. This position will support the Oil & Gas services team, from their Concord CA operation. In this role an individual will be leading I&C engineering projects for oil refining and petrochemical facilities.

Responsibilities:

  • Lead the development, design, and implementation of control systems and strategies to optimize industrial processes for performance and reliability. Leverage industry best practices to create efficient control solutions.
  • Manage discovery and investigation efforts in the field to define the project scope and requirements, ensuring a clear understanding of the project objectives.
  • Contribute to creating and reviewing logic diagrams, cause-and-effect matrices, and functional narratives that form the backbone of the control system's design.
  • Collaborate in developing and reviewing control panel design packages, field wiring diagrams, conduit and cable schedules, and all other relevant electrical and instrumentation deliverables.
  • Participate in field verification activities and user requirements gathering walk-downs to understand system needs comprehensively.
  • Design and develop DCS or PLC logic and graphics applications that meet customer and company specifications and applicable industry standards.
  • Work closely with process engineers, project managers, and operations teams to develop and implement engineering solutions that align with project objectives.
  • Assist the project manager with project control activities such as schedule management, reporting, and client meetings, ensuring smooth project execution and communication.
  • Conduct factory acceptance testing to verify system functionality before deployment.
  • Oversee field start-up activities, including troubleshooting support, ensuring successful system commissioning and operational readiness.

Physical Requirements:

  • Travel by car to local refineries and plants
  • Standing/walking around operation units while wearing PPE

Qualifications and Skills:

  • Bachelor’s degree in electrical, Mechanical, or Chemical Engineering or a related field. An advanced degree or certification in Control Systems or Process Automation is a plus.
  • Five years of experience as a Control System Engineer, focusing on Honeywell DCS and/or Allen Bradley PLC. Hands-on experience designing, implementing, and troubleshooting control systems in an industrial setting.
  • Experience integrating control systems with various hardware components, such as sensors, actuators, and PLCs. Knowledge of communication protocols like Modbus, OPC, or Ethernet/IP.
  • Proficiency in working with Honeywell DCS platforms, such as Experion PKS or TDC 3000, is a plus. In-depth knowledge of configuring controllers, programming logic, and setting up regulatory control loops.
  • Proficiency in programming languages commonly used in control systems, such as ladder logic, Function Block Diagrams (FBD), and Structured Text (ST), is a plus.
  • Familiarity with other platforms is a plus : Triconex/Honeywell Safety Manager
  • Strong analytical thinking and problem-solving abilities to diagnose and resolve complex control system issues. Ability to analyze data, identify patterns, and optimize control strategies for improved performance.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ills to effectively collaborate with cross-functional teams, vendors, and end-users. Strong documentation skills to create clear and concise technical reports and guidelines.
  • Ability to work in a dynamic, fast-paced environment, effectively managing multiple tasks and priorities. Proactive attitude with a willingness to learn and explore new technologies and methodologies.
